Extinguishment of Part of Leeds Footpath No. 205 and the Declaration of an Alternative route

01/04/2021 - Extinguishment of Part of Leeds Footpath No. 205 and the Declaration of an Alternative route

The Natural Environment Manager authorised the City Solicitor:

(a) to declare two sections of footpath dedicating them as public rights of way between Leeds Footpath Nos. 200 and 205 with a 3 metre wide stone surface and at the northern end of Leeds Footpath No. 200 with a 3 metre wide tarmac surface as shown on the maps attached at Background Document A.

(b) to make and advertise a Public Path Extinguishment Order in accordance with Section 118 of the Highways Act 1980, in respect of part of Public Footpath No. 205 as shown on the maps attached at Background Document A.

(c) to confirm the Order subject to there being no objections or in the event of objections which cannot be withdrawn, for the Order to be referred to the Secretary of State for the Department of the Environment, Food and Rural Affairs for determination.
